About this House

Space to spread out is the story here, and this generously sized city home tells it well across roughly 2,536 square feet. Two bedrooms and a bath and a half might sound modest on paper, but the living areas are anything but. Picture a sunken conversation pit anchored by a fireplace, then a truly enormous family room warmed by a second brick fireplace--two distinct spots to gather, unwind, or entertain.

Adding to the fun is a sprawling bar and game room area that closes off behind sliding glass doors, giving you a dedicated space to host or step away when needed. Hardwood floors bring warmth throughout, while a formal dining room and a spacious kitchen with a double oven set the stage for hosting. The spacious kitchen features updated appliances and offers plenty of room to create the kitchen you've always envisioned. With a functional layout and generous workspace, it's ready for your personal touch.

Downstairs, the partially finished basement delivers even more possibility: a handy half bath, a laundry room with sink, dedicated craft room and a large workshop for projects.

Recent updates lighten the load, including a new roof, newly renovated bathroom with a walk-in tiled shower, newer siding, and windows. Outside, a double lot gives you rare breathing room in the city, and the attached garage adds everyday convenience.

The setting is hard to top, with SUNY Plattsburgh, the hospital, city schools, and the shopping along the Route 3 corridor all just moments away.
